Two 19th Century American infantry swords; the first with a wire-bound leather grip and a pierced brass whiplash style hilt, the blade stamped U.S. A.D.K. 1864 to one side and 'made by Ames Mfg Co. Chicopee, Mass' to the other, blade length 90cm, complete with steel scabbard; the second sword with a leather grip and pierced brass hilt, the blade stamped W. Clauberg, Solingen and also stamped 72 to the hilt, blade length 90cm, complete with steel scabbard, S/D. (2)
